Team — updated canary gating for Northbeam deploys, effective Monday. New rules: error-rate delta must stay under 0.3% for 30 minutes (was 15), and latency regression gate now checks p95, not p50. Canaries failing either gate auto-rollback; no manual overrides without Priya's sign-off. This applies to all services behind the Kestrel router. Full policy is on the wiki. Verify your canary is on the new gate by matching against the token below.

session token of kahag-bawip = htk6_729d08

## Runbook: Health checks behind the Brackenport LB

Quick context for the security review: the Osprey gateway sits behind our load balancer, and the LB probes /healthz every 5s. During a deploy we flip nodes to draining first so probes fail gracefully — no hard kills, promise. The health endpoint responses are signed so the LB can verify they're not spoofed by a stale node. The signing key for those responses is below.

deploy key for kagup-bawig: bky9_ZMq28eTw9

**FAQ: How do we sandbox user-supplied formulas in Tallygrove?**

User formulas run inside the Fernwick interpreter with no filesystem, network, or clock access. Each evaluation gets a 50ms budget and a 4MB memory cap; anything beyond that is killed and logged. Never add builtins without review — past incidents came from "harmless" string helpers. The sandbox signing key lives in the Brackenhold vault. If the vault locks during an emergency, maintainers can reopen it with the recovery passphrase that follows.

strongbox words: druvan-lamys-eliius-jorax-istox-soreth-ulays-gilix-ralix-oliiel-norwyn-casvan-praius

Ticket: SketchLoom undo/redo service auth failing

Hey sec review folks — the history service behind SketchLoom's diagram editor (the thing that stores undo/redo snapshots) started rejecting calls Tuesday. Root cause: the service credential expired and nobody got the renewal ping. Undo works locally but redo across sessions is dead. Marta rotated the credential this morning and confirmed the history stack replays cleanly. Flagging here for audit trail purposes. The replacement key for the snapshot service is below.

API key for kageg-yawip: vxb15-hPYGepB2Ktrw1iB